Packing a lunch
can be a frustrating event because it is always a struggle
for lunch ideas. Most
people end up settling for old leftovers, and when lunch time
comes around, they end up buying their lunch anyway. But you
don’t have to buy your lunch anymore because we have a
collection of 10 lunch cooler ideas for you. The best part is
that you will probably even save some money by making your
lunch.
1.
Roll-up sandwich,
pasta salad, fruit salad, hand full of nuts, and a bottle of
water. Roll-up sandwiches are great because they don’t feel
like sandwiches at all. You can use pita breads or open flat
breads depending what is available to you. Toss on some deli
meats, lettuce, mayo, and a little
mustard.
2.
Bagel with cream
cheese, smoked salmon, a few raisins, and cashews. This is a
classic and is sure to give your taste buds a nice treat. You
can also prepare some fried potatoes and a peach to go along
with it.
3.
How about a bean
burrito with cheese, sliced mangos, and a chef salad on the
side. You can buy a can of refried beans for about $1.50 which
can spread out to 4 or 5 burritos. The mangos will offer a
refreshing dessert to compliment the heaviness of the
beans.
4.
Why not try tomato
soup, salted crackers, grilled cheese, pickles, and yogurt for
dessert.
5.
Sushi is a
wonderful lunch because it will engage all kinds of
conversation. But if raw fish doesn’t suit your needs, try a
veggie sushi roll. Add some sesame crackers and miso soup. The
great thing about Miso soup is that it is cheap to make and
miso paste lasts forever in your
fridge.
6.
Everyone loves
tacos but they can be a real mess. Instead, make a taco salad.
You use all the same ingredients but break the taco shell over
top. Be sure to keep things separate before your ready to eat.
If you mix everything together before you go to work, it’s
going to create a soggy mess.
7.
Muffins don’t have
to be just for dessert or tea time. You can make savory muffins
for lunch too. Try making ham and cheese, corn bread, or
breaking up bits of BBQ chicken and BBQ sauce
inside.
8.
White rice is
boring. Try pan frying a few cups of rice mixed with everything
you like to eat. When everything is just about done, cook an
egg and scramble it in there too. You can add oyster or soy
sauce to help flavor everything while it’s
cooking.
9.
Sometimes you just
want something light, so try a platter of fruits, cheese, and
crackers. Of course wrap the crackers separate and anything
that is real juicy. If you need meat, add some meat in there as
well. This can be a great way to eat and work if you are busy
in the office.
10.
Buying prepackaged
meals is sometimes the best option for certain things that you
just wouldn’t eat normally. Frozen dinners and instant noodles
can be found on sale almost year round. Just be sure to check
the ingredients as many of these have large amounts of sodium
and/or fats.
